View Single Post
  #2 (permalink)  
Old June 12th, 2003, 02:18 AM
phil phil is offline
Authorized User
 
Join Date: Jun 2003
Location: , , Japan.
Posts: 11
Thanks: 0
Thanked 0 Times in 0 Posts
Default

Are you getting an error message? If so, what?

Two things to check

1. Does Country(i,1) return a string or a long/integer corresponding to an existing sheet.

2. Is maxdate a date or a long/integer?
If date try ...., Cells(2,DatePart("yyyy",maxdate)-1987), also checking that the year of maxdate>=1989

Adding the following above the line should tell you which is the problem
Debug.Print Country(i, 1); maxdate
Reply With Quote